The tests were performed in January - February at the AvtoVAZ test site, near Togliatti. Winter was not very frosty: the temperature of the rope within -25 ... -5 ºС. The asphalt part rolled back in early May, on the raised roads. Worked at night when the temperature did not rise above + 5 ... + 7 ºС. It is such a temperature of the tires consider transitional from winter tires to summer and vice versa. Test car - Lada Kalina, equipped with ABS.

How running and you will go

The most important part of the tests of winter tires is running in. After all, it depends on how well the tires on the snow and ice will work and how long will serve. It is easy to spoil in incorrect running in the "riding": with aggressive ride on risks, the spikes will be started simply to fly. Each set of studded tires we run through 500 km. Without sharp accelerations and braking, so that every hips get into his place and the rubber tightly wrapped its base. To do this, we divide the entire mileage for three to four parts, making after each break in motion per hour or two. For running in unintellible soft "scandinavocks", in the people of frequently referred to as "Velcro", 300 km are enough. And the movement style should be more aggressive, with a light slip when overclocking. Here, the prolonged task of running the Other runoff is completely removed from the tread remnants of the lubricant, which was applied to the mold (lubrication needed to eliminate damage to the tread with 3D-cuts when removing just welded tires from the mold). In addition, on these tires, it is necessary to remove a thin surface layer of rubber, which after baking it turns out to be a little harder core. For wear of sharp edges, lamella can not worry: on modern models They are designed so that with mutual friction self-sharpening. This ensures the stability of the characteristics of non-loose tires all over the service life.

How to hang around?

On rolled tires, we measure the hardness of rubber and the magnitude of the speakers of spikes, comparing the results with those that they received on nine new tires. After running, the hardness of rubber on Shore, as a rule, changes to several units in one direction or another. The spikes can also be slightly out or shuffled because they get up in their place. In Russia, the magnitude of spikes is not regulated. But in the European Union countries, where the use of studded tires is allowed, it is limited - no more than 1.2 mm on new tires. This compromise value determined life: a smaller protrusion will not allow to achieve an effective clutch on ice, the larger will worsen the grip on the asphalt and will lead to the rapid loss of "carnations" during operation. In our long-term tests, the average speech of spikes after running is from 1.3 to 1.6 mm. So now almost all tires got into this range with a deviation of one tenth millimeter. The exceptions made up four models. First, this is Chinese Aeolus: it has a spikes only with 0.5-0.8 mm. It is immediately clear that on the ice he will not be enough from heaven. Secondly, Cordiant: Speaking of thorns comes up to 2.0 mm - an extremely allowed value in Europe (although no one checks on the machines). But Bridgestone and Sava are alarming: after running, some spikes sticking out 2.3 mm! And above the protector, not only the carbide insertion of the spike is towers (it, as a rule, performs over the housing by 1.2 mm), but also almost a millimeter of its cylindrical body. It is clear that on ice these tires will have an advantage over "law-abiding". At one time, we checked how the spelling of spikes on the coupling properties of the tires on the ice. Each tenth fraction of a millimeter reduces the braking path by 2.5-3%. The spikes with a protrusion of 2.3 mm will benefit from those that stick out by only 1.3 mm, not less than 25-30%!

I repeat that we have speech spikes with any laws limited. But according to Technical Regulations The Customs Union, which unites Russia, Belarus, Armenia, Kyrgyzstan and Kazakhstan, the tires made from January 1, 2016, for speech of spikes on new tires, a value of 1.2 ± 0.3 mm is set. That is, the spike will have to perform above the tread no less than 0.9 mm and no more than 1.5 mm. It will be interesting to look at tires Bridgestone And Sava next year.

What are we tested?

In the sequence of test exercises, we first measure overclocking and braking in the snow and on ice. Why? In the process of testing on the spikes, there are high loads, under the action of which the spikes can slowly move outward, and, if these measurements are last carried out, the spikes will perform more. After the longitudinal clutch measurements, we check the tires on the ice circle, we are experiencing on the rearrangement. And after that, we estimate controllability, coursework stability, permeability and comfort. At the end of all tests on the "white" roads again check the speech of thorns. If it has not changed during testing, then the spikes are kept in rubber securely, and this is the key to the fact that they will walk long. The most stable were Continental, Nordman, Yokohama and Bridgestone: These tires during all tests, the magnitude of the spikes remains unchanged. On one "dozen" crawled spikes from Nokian, such a result also consider excellent. Toyo and aeolus look quite worn: they have added spikes from zero to 0.2-0.3 mm. But the tires Avatyre, Cordiant, Formula and Sava increase threatening - up to 0.4-0.5 mm. There is a suspicion that with such a thread of growth in the spikes for a long time in the tires can not be held. The magnitude of the speakers of spikes is absolute recordsman - SAVA: some "carnations" after tests sticking out 2.7 mm!

Asphalt tests are also carried out, taking into account the intensity of rubber wear. We start with the assessment and measurements of resistance to rolling and only in the final we carry out braking on the asphalt. Guess why? If not, I will answer the words of Continental specialists, which are called emergency braking on asphalt with stress for winter tires - even if there are abs. And they believe that after a dozen one and a half of such braking, the tires come into disrepair. But we are just lying six - eight times a touch and the same on the wet road. After testing, carefully inspect the spikes and the protectors of the "stressed" tires. Three models whose spikes performed more than 2 mm (Bridgestone, Cordiant and Sava) differ from the other pits in rubber near spikes. When braking, high spikes are very tilted and spit pieces of tread. Yes, and the hulls of the spikes themselves are settled, lost the cylindrical shape and now look like cones. It is surprising that none of these tires lost spikes. The trouble came, from where they did not wait, - Blagov-recipient Toyo broke up with 14 spikes on four wheels. It is noteworthy that last year when the spikes at the end of the tests were sticking out a little more (up to 2.3 mm) than now (up to 1.9 mm), she did not have losses.

Hipovka or Velcro: Afterword

So, prefer - "Robes" or "Scandinaviani"? When choosing, remember the main advantages and disadvantages of those and others. Schips have more stable coupling properties on any coatings, but they are less comfortable. Soften and quiet "velcro" demanding more to the level of driver's skill on ice. In addition, I will not venture to advise "Scandinava" for cars without ABS: when the wheels are blocked on ice, their clutch falls significantly, and it is extremely dangerous. The unconditional winner of our test tires Nokian, which in last years Speakers the legislator of winter fashion: in the class of studded tires in the leader, the model Nokian HakkaPeliitta 8 was released, and among the Scandinavians, Hakkapeliitta R2 was honored. But they are the most expensive. So the choice is not easy - and our tables with recommendations regarding each tire will help it.

We warn you a particularly exhaust: we should not compare the results of "riding" and "Scandinavocks", they are not found in different tables. According to their own experience, we know that the difference depends on temperature. On a strong frost (-20 ºС and below), soft "Scandinavians" will win on ice, in "greenhouse" (above -10 ºС) the best results will be at the "riding". Perhaps, it is possible to compare only behavior on the asphalt. But it should be remembered that tirens do not compare the data obtained in different days. After all, the result of measurements affects not only air temperature and asphalt, but also humidity, wind power, the amount of ultraviolet and much more. The braking efficiency was estimated on snow, ice, wet and dry asphalt. The tests were carried out at different temperatures, and the average result was determined after 15-20 races. On Ice, the car was stopped with 50 km / h, on the snow and wet coverage - from 80 km / h. The tests on the snow-covered and iced surface were carried out both in the outdoors and indoors, where the temperature and humidity adjustment eliminates the influence of the weather.


The traction force in the snow and ice was estimated using the most quick acceleration from 5 to 35 and from 5 to 20 km / h, respectively. The tests were also carried out at different temperatures on the highway and in the covered complex.


An assessment for manageability was raised depending on the time of the circle, and besides this, several pilots constituted their opinions on how tires are accelerated, inhibited and tested on various surfaces. Tests were held blindly, that is, the pilots did not know which tires were installed on the car. In the same way, term stability was estimated, that is, the ability of the tires to maintain the direction of movement without having fun.


In the test on the noise level, the pilots also put subjective assessments by making several races on uneven coatings. Finally, the rolling resistance was measured as follows - the car was freely rolling, slowing down from 80 to 40 km / h, along the smooth surface without the influence of the wind. The tests were carried out at two different temperatures, after which an increase in consumption as a percentage in comparison with the most economical tires was calculated.

The standards existing in Scandinavia do not limit the number of spikes in the tires. More precisely, there are no restrictions for manufacturers whose new tires were tested by an independent organization, which confirmed that the effect of spikes on road wear does not exceed the permissible values. If the tests have passed successfully, the manufacturer may at its discretion choose the type of spikes and their number.


Another option is to abandon these tests and reduce the number of spikes to the maximum allowed indicator, that is, 50 pieces on the protector mester - in the amount of 205/55 R16, this means that spikes should be less than a hundred. Of the 12 participants of this test, only three producers decided to follow this path.

An increase in the number of spikes improves the clutch on the ice. This is a logical investigation, and the test results confirm it almost always. Be that as it may, one thing only a large number of spikes does not guarantee success in the whole test, although it gives a certain advantage on the ice.

The more spikes, as a rule, there will be more noise, which can hardly irritate while driving. When driving along asphalt, spikes can also adversely affect manageability, stability and even braking efficiency.


An additional clutch on the icing surface is ensured by penetrating the spike to the surface of the ice. In order for the spike "clutched" into the ice requires a certain amount of energy. The more spikes, the less pressure on one separate thorn, and if you drive through solid ice in cold weather, tire clutch with fewer spikes can be stronger.

Friction tire developers do not need to worry about the number of spikes, but their absence must be compensated for in some other way, and this creates a number of other problems. There is a limited set of tools for increasing the clutch on the ice of untouched tires, and mostly engineers use new materials and improved tread patterns, while making compounds as soft as possible. At the same time, if you move with the softness of the rubber mixture, other problems may occur, the worst of which are weak adhesion on the wet asphalt, unstable controllability and low wear resistance.

In the bus business, the most varying information about how the winter tires of various types are wearing, and how wear affects their grip. Someone says that friction tires wear out twice as quickly studded, and someone is convinced that due to wear of spikes after a couple of years, the grip of studded tires will be weaker than that of non-surfactants.


Test World has chosen six tire models from last year's - four studded, two frictional - and checked their wear, passing them on asphalt roads in cold weather 15,000 km, which is about equivalent to operation within two winter seasons. The route basically ran through the highways, but on every tires were carried out for a hundred braking and accelerations at low speeds to simulate the conditions of urban traffic.

The tests used three cars that followed one route at the same conditions. Two tires were taken for each model, which were rearranged from the front axle to the back. Thus, upon completion of the test, all tires drove the same distance on the front and rear axles, and in addition, the drivers also changed by cars to avoid influence on the result of their driving style.

Tires were tested on ice braking efficiency before the test, after which the same tests were carried out every 5,000 km. It is noteworthy that the tires of both types lost the clutch approximately the same, and after 15,000 km its level decreased by 20% somewhere. In addition, the worsening of the clutch was equally held at the tires of various brands, and the alignment of the forces did not change along the total test. This suggests that the results of the tests of new tires allow you to judge and how those or other tires in the worn out state will behave.

Be that as it may, in terms of durability, the tires differed from each other. The table shows how many kilometers they can pass before the depth of their tread will decrease to 3 mm. Michelin is historically known as tires with particularly good wear resistance, and the tests of the selected model again confirmed this reputation. It is worth noting that the results will always depend on the car, the quality of roads and driving style.

With the exception of Michelin, all other tires of both categories wear out approximately equally, and after the test, their tread depth decreased by 2 mm. Friction Continental wear was only 1.5 mm, but, as in the case of Michelin, due to the relatively small initial tread depth of up to 3 mm, they are extended faster. It is necessary to recall that high wear resistance can adversely affect clutch, and the buyer must decide which parameter is more important.
